On a new installation of drupal 7.14, as soon as I clicked on 'Appearance' to begin customising the site, this message popped up:

"There was a problem checking available updates for Drupal. See the available updates page for more information and to install your missing updates."

When I clicked on the 'available updates' link, it told me that everything was up to date.

The next time I clicked on 'Appearance", this message popped up:

"No update information available. Run cron or check manually."

Running cron does not make it go away, it's still there every time I refresh the page.

I tried looking for this problem on the forums and found a patch on this post (http://drupal.org/node/647964).

I tried applying 2 of the patches (at the end of the post) but the command line kept on telling me that it could not find the files to patch.

So that did not work. I cannot find any other posts to help.

Can anybody suggest anything else that might work?
